Output 60ee0ca38588769f6d03dba948825226c05826004947d955e93b41d60b0a7c3a:8

value
23768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db88bea58768f2f4129493c00cf2a6f6b62fe300 OP_EQUAL
address
3Mhoik6bqEbcJ8ujjKy7aBZyAD9bt7WsuW
transaction
60ee0ca38588769f6d03dba948825226c05826004947d955e93b41d60b0a7c3a